Thorough Initial Inspection and Pest Identification

The first step in our pest control process is a detailed inspection of your property. Our certified technicians will conduct a meticulous examination of both the interior and exterior of your home or business, identifying any signs of pest activity, potential entry points, and conditions that may be attracting pests. This initial assessment is crucial for determining the type of pests present, the severity of the infestation, and the most effective course of action. We look for things like droppings, tracks, nests, damage, and live pests. We also consider environmental factors and structural issues that might be contributing to the problem. Understanding the specific pest species is vital, as different pests require different treatment methods. For instance, addressing a termite infestation requires a completely different approach than dealing with a rodent problem. Our experts are trained to accurately identify a wide range of pests, from common household pests like ants and cockroaches to more elusive invaders like termites, bed bugs, and wildlife. This detailed inspection forms the foundation of our personalized treatment plan.

Exclusion and Prevention Strategies

In addition to treating existing infestations, we also focus on preventing future pest problems. This is a crucial component of our integrated pest management approach. We will identify and recommend strategies to seal potential entry points, such as cracks in foundations, gaps around windows and doors, and openings around pipes and wires. We may also advise on habitat modification, such as removing standing water, trimming vegetation away from the structure, and properly storing food items. Implementing these exclusion and prevention strategies is essential for long-term pest control success. By making your home or business less attractive and accessible to pests, you can significantly reduce the likelihood of future infestations. We believe that prevention is just as important as treatment, and we work with you to create a proactive plan that keeps your property pest-free. These strategies are tailored to the specific types of pests you are dealing with and the characteristics of your property. For example, preventing rodent infestations might involve recommending barriers around your foundation and securing garbage cans. Preventing mosquito problems might involve advising you on how to eliminate standing water on your property. Ant Infestations: A Never-Ending Trail

Ants are one of the most common household pests, and a sighting of a single ant can quickly turn into a trail of hundreds. While most ants are simply a nuisance, some species can cause damage to food supplies or even structural elements of your home. Signs of an ant infestation include visible ant trails, especially in kitchens or pantries, ant nests in outdoor areas near your foundation, and finding ants in pet food bowls. DIY methods can be effective for small, localized problems, but for larger or recurring infestations, professional intervention is essential. We can identify the specific ant species, locate their colonies, and apply targeted treatments that eliminate the entire colony, not just the visible ants. Additionally, we provide expert advice on prevention, such as properly sealing food and eliminating moisture sources that attract ants. Ignoring an ant problem can lead to contamination of food, damage to electrical wiring (in the case of some ant species), and a persistent and annoying presence in your home. Cockroach Problems: Unwanted and Unsanitary Guests

Cockroaches are not only unsightly but also pose significant health risks. They can spread bacteria and pathogens, contaminating food surfaces and potentially triggering allergies and asthma. Signs of a cockroach infestation include seeing live cockroaches (especially at night), finding cockroach droppings (which resemble coffee grounds or black pepper), discovering egg casings, and noticing a distinct, musty odor. Cockroaches are notoriously resilient and can be difficult to eradicate with DIY methods. They are also excellent at hiding, making it challenging to locate and treat all breeding sites. Professional cockroach control involves a combination of targeted treatments, including baits, sprays, and dusts, along with identifying and sealing entry points. We also provide guidance on sanitation and habitat modification to make your home less attractive to these unwanted guests. Rodent Infestations: More Than Just a Nuisance

Mice and rats are more than just a nuisance; they can cause significant damage to your property and pose serious health risks. They chew on electrical wires, which can create fire hazards, contaminate food with their droppings and urine, and can carry diseases. Signs of a rodent infestation include seeing rodents, finding droppings (small, dark pellets), hearing scratching or gnawing noises in your walls or attics, discovering gnaw marks on wood or wires, and finding nests (often made of shredded paper or fabric). Rodents reproduce quickly, and a small problem can rapidly become a major infestation. DIY methods often only address the visible rodents and don't eliminate the entire population or address the entry points. Professional rodent control involves identifying the entry points, trapping and removing the rodents, and implementing exclusion techniques to prevent future entry. We also clean and sanitize affected areas to remove droppings and minimize health risks. Termite Damage: A Silent Threat

Termites are often called 'silent destroyers' because they can cause significant damage to your home's structure without you even knowing it. They feed on wood, and a termite colony can literally eat away at the structural integrity of your house. Signs of a termite infestation include discovering mud tubes (small tunnels made of mud and wood particles) on your foundation or walls, finding discarded wings from swarming termites, noticing sagging floors or ceilings, and seeing damaged wood that appears to be hollowed out. Termite infestations require professional treatment because they are subterranean and require specialized techniques to eliminate the colony and prevent future activity. DIY methods are rarely effective against the entire colony and can often drive termites to other parts of your home, making the problem worse. Professional termite treatment involves a thorough inspection, often using specialized equipment, and applying targeted termiticides to create a protective barrier around your home or directly treat infested areas. Ignoring a termite problem can lead to costly structural repairs and significantly decrease the value of your home. Bed Bug Nightmares: Don't Let Them Bite

Bed bugs are tiny, resilient pests that feed on human blood, often leaving itchy bites and causing significant distress. They are expert hiders and can be found in cracks and crevices around beds, furniture, and even electrical outlets. Signs of a bed bug infestation include finding small, reddish-brown stains (blood spots) on your sheets or mattress, discovering fecal spots (small, dark dots), finding shed skins, and experiencing itchy bites, often in a line or cluster. Bed bugs are notoriously difficult to eradicate with DIY methods due to their ability to hide and their resistance to many common pesticides. Professional bed bug extermination requires specialized treatments, often involving a combination of methods like heat treatments, chemical treatments, and physical removal. Our technicians are trained to identify all potential hiding spots and apply treatments effectively to eliminate the entire infestation. Spider Concerns: Webby Occupants

While most spiders are harmless and even beneficial as they eat other insects, some species like the black widow and brown recluse spiders are venomous and can pose a health risk. Finding excessive spider webs, especially in corners, eaves, and basements, can indicate a spider problem. Seeing a live spider, particularly larger or venomous species, is also a clear sign that professional intervention may be needed. DIY spider control often involves simply removing visible webs and spiders, which doesn't address the underlying population. Professional spider removal involves identifying the type of spiders present, treating common spider habitats, and removing webs and egg sacs. We also provide advice on habitat modification to make your property less appealing to spiders, such as reducing outdoor lighting (which attracts insects, a food source for spiders). Flea Woes: Tiny but Troublesome

Fleas are tiny, jumping insects that primarily feed on the blood of mammals, including pets and humans. A flea infestation can cause intense itching, skin irritation, and can even transmit diseases. Signs of fleas include seeing your pets scratching excessively, finding flea dirt (small, dark specks that look like pepper) on your pet's fur or bedding, and experiencing itchy bites, often around your ankles or legs. Fleas reproduce quickly, and a small problem can rapidly spread throughout your home, infesting carpets, furniture, and baseboards. DIY flea treatments for pets are often insufficient to eliminate the infestation in your home environment. Professional flea treatment involves a multi-pronged approach, treating both your pets and your home. We use targeted insecticides to kill adult fleas and interrupt their life cycle. We also provide advice on vacuuming and cleaning to remove eggs and larvae. Bee and Wasp Concerns: Stinging Situations

While bees are important pollinators, and wasps play a role in controlling other insect populations, their nests in or around your home can pose a stinging risk, especially for individuals with allergies. Discovering a bee or wasp nest on your property, seeing a large number of these insects entering or exiting a specific area, or hearing buzzing noises within your walls are all signs of a potential problem. Attempting to remove a bee or wasp nest yourself can be dangerous and is not recommended, especially if you are unsure of the species or have allergies. Professional bee and wasp removal is the safest and most effective way to address these stinging insects. Our technicians are trained to identify the species, safely remove the nest (whenever possible), and apply targeted treatments to prevent re-infestation. We prioritize safety and use appropriate protective gear during the removal process. Mosquito Mayhem: Buzzing and Biting

Mosquitoes are not only annoying with their incessant buzzing and itchy bites, but they can also transmit serious diseases like West Nile Virus and Eastern Equine Encephalitis. While eliminating standing water is the most important step in mosquito control, for persistent problems or large properties, professional intervention can be highly effective. Signs of a mosquito problem include seeing a large number of mosquitoes, experiencing frequent bites, and noticing breeding sites (like standing water in containers, clogged gutters, or stagnant ponds) on your property. Professional mosquito control involves identifying and treating breeding sites, applying targeted treatments to reduce the adult mosquito population, and providing advice on preventative measures. We can also implement barrier treatments that create a mosquito-free zone around your property. Silverfish Sightings: Creepy Crawlies in Damp Areas

Silverfish are small, wingless insects that are often found in damp, dark areas like bathrooms, basements, and attics. They feed on starches, including paper, glue, and fabrics, and can cause damage to books, wallpaper, and clothing. Signs of silverfish include seeing live silverfish (they move with a wiggling motion), finding small holes or feeding marks on paper or fabrics, and discovering yellowish stains or scales. Silverfish infestations are often a sign of underlying moisture problems in your home. Professional silverfish control involves identifying and addressing the moisture sources, applying targeted treatments to eliminate existing silverfish, and providing advice on reducing humidity and improving ventilation. While silverfish don't pose a direct health threat, they can cause damage to your belongings and are an indicator of potential moisture issues that could lead to other problems like mold and mildew. Tick Troubles: Hiking Hazards at Home

Ticks are small arachnids that can transmit serious diseases like Lyme disease and Rocky Mountain spotted fever. They are typically found in wooded or grassy areas but can be brought into your yard by wildlife or pets. Signs of ticks include finding ticks on yourself, your pets, or your family members, especially after spending time outdoors. While reducing tick habitats on your property (like keeping your lawn mowed and removing leaf litter) is important, for properties with a high risk of ticks, professional intervention can be beneficial. Professional tick control involves identifying areas where ticks are likely to be present and applying targeted treatments to reduce tick populations. We also provide advice on personal protection measures and how to conduct tick checks. Moth Mayhem: Fabrics and Pantry Invaders

While some moths are harmless, others can cause damage to clothing, carpets, and stored food products. Clothes moths feed on natural fibers like wool, silk, and fur, while pantry moths infest stored food items like grains, cereals, and dried fruit. Signs of clothes moths include finding holes in clothing, seeing small moths flying around your closet or storage areas, and discovering silken tunnels or cases. Signs of pantry moths include seeing small moths flying around your kitchen or pantry, finding webbing in stored food products, and discovering larvae or pupae. Professional moth control involves identifying the type of moth, locating the source of the infestation, and applying targeted treatments to eliminate the moths and their larvae. We also provide advice on proper storage of clothing and food to prevent future infestations. Moth infestations can be frustrating and can lead to costly damage to your belongings and food waste. Wildlife Woes: Unwanted Animal Visitors

Beyond insects and rodents, other wildlife can also become a pest problem, entering your home or business and causing damage, making noise, or posing health risks. Common wildlife control issues in our area include squirrels in attics, raccoons in chimneys or attics, and birds nesting in eaves. Signs of wildlife include hearing scratching, scurrying, or vocalization noises, finding droppings, discovering nesting materials, and noticing damage to your property (like chewed wires or damaged insulation). Dealing with wildlife requires a different approach than insect control and often involves humane trapping and removal, followed by exclusion techniques to prevent future entry. Attempting to remove wildlife yourself can be dangerous and may violate local regulations. Professional wildlife control is essential for safely and effectively removing unwanted animal visitors and preventing their return.
